Output 44e3340fd7c4c09bc754aaaa18584c886f75f7ac7ba0ef7dfccd6d706d8336c4:3

value
185908
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9c56ae922e7ae66dfcbd613e0621c943acf94aa OP_EQUAL
address
3MYV3zEjBujbrCRV1hbbC5PD9sPGrMhp92
transaction
44e3340fd7c4c09bc754aaaa18584c886f75f7ac7ba0ef7dfccd6d706d8336c4
spent
true